Intel microcode

Intel microcode is proprietary microcode designed by Intel to implement the x86 instruction set architecture and govern other behavior of x86 CPUs. On early generations of x86 CPUs, most CPU instructions were internally implemented by one or more micro-operations, allowing complex instructions to be built up by composing simpler ones.
